Why Visit Panevėžys? #
Panevėžys is known for its lively performing-arts tradition and pragmatic northern Lithuanian charm. Catch a play at the Juozas Miltinis Drama Theatre, wander Senvagė Park along the Nevėžis River, and visit contemporary exhibitions at local galleries. The city’s calendars of classical concerts and folk events highlight Aukštaitija traditions, while hearty regional dishes and low-key cafés make it a comfortable stop between Vilnius and the lakes.

Top Things to Do in Panevėžys
All Attractions ›- Juozas Miltinis Drama Theatre (Panevėžio dramos teatras) - Renowned repertory theatre founded by Juozas Miltinis, landmark of Lithuanian dramatic arts.
- Panevėžys County Museum (Panevėžio kraštotyros muziejus) - Collections covering local history, ethnography, and Panevėžys cultural heritage across multiple exhibits.
- St. Peter and St. Paul's Church (Šv. apaštalų Petro ir Pauliaus bažnyčia) - Neo-Gothic church with distinctive red-brick façade and active parish life.
- Cido Arena - Large multiuse arena hosting concerts, ice hockey, and major local sporting events.
- Senvagė Park and Nevėžis riverwalk - Pleasant riverside walkway with bridges, sculptures, and seasonal outdoor events.
- Panevėžys City Art Gallery (Panevėžio miesto dailės galerija) - Small contemporary exhibitions highlighting regional artists and rotating collections throughout the year.
- Panevėžys Music Theatre - Intimate musical productions and concerts, popular with families and regional visitors throughout the season.
- Panevėžys Central Market (Panevėžio centrinis turgus) - Lively indoor-outdoor market offering local produce, cheeses, and traditional Lithuanian snacks, weekends busiest.
- Senvagė island and small riverside cafes - Quiet riverside island with cafés and cycling paths favored by local residents for relaxation.
- Anykščiai - Lajų takas (Treetop Walking Path) - Forest canopy walkway with panoramic views, plus nearby Puntukas boulder and trails.
- Biržai Castle (Biržų pilis) - Reconstructed 16th-century castle housing a museum and overlooking karst lake and park.
- Hill of Crosses (Kryžių kalnas) - Unique pilgrimage site covered in thousands of crosses, powerful quiet place to reflect.
- Aukštaitija National Park - Lakes, traditional villages, and canoe routes; ideal for swimming and relaxed hiking.

Best Time to Visit Panevėžys #
Late spring through summer (late May-August) is the best time to visit Panevėžys for warm days, long daylight and outdoor events. Winters are cold and snowy, better suited to those who like cozy indoor culture or winter landscapes.

How to Get to Panevėžys
Panevėžys is a regional city in northern-central Lithuania well connected by road and rail. The nearest major airports are Vilnius (VNO) and Kaunas (KUN); the city itself is served by Panevėžys railway station and a central bus station for intercity and regional services.
Vilnius Airport (VNO): From Vilnius Airport you can take an intercity bus or coach to Panevėžys; direct services (operators such as Kautra and other carriers) typically take about 1h45-2h15 and fares commonly fall in the €6-€12 range if booked in advance. Alternatively, take the Airport Line (bus) into Vilnius city centre (about 20-25 minutes, roughly €1.50-€2) and catch more frequent buses or trains to Panevėžys from Vilnius bus or railway station (total journey time ~1h45-2h30 depending on connection).
Kaunas Airport (KUN): Kaunas Airport is closer to Panevėžys (roughly 60-80 km). From the airport take the shuttle or local bus into Kaunas city centre (~20-30 minutes, €1.50-€3), then intercity buses from Kaunas bus station to Panevėžys typically take about 1h15-1h45 with fares around €4-€8. Taxis from Kaunas airport to Panevėžys are possible (roughly 45-60 minutes) but considerably more expensive-expect fares well above standard bus prices.
Train: Panevėžys railway station (Panevėžio geležinkelio stotis) is on Lithuania’s regional rail network served by LTG Link. Trains between Vilnius and Panevėžys typically take around 1h45-2h10 depending on the service; fares for regional trains commonly lie in the low single-digit euros to around €8 for longer routes. Trains are comfortable and reliable but can be less frequent than buses, so check LTG Link timetables for current departures.
Bus: Panevėžys autobusų stotis (Panevėžys Bus Station) is the main hub for intercity coaches; operators such as Kautra and other carriers run frequent services to Vilnius, Kaunas and other cities. Bus journeys are usually the fastest and most frequent way to reach Panevėžys from other Lithuanian cities-typical trip times and fares: Vilnius ~1.5-2 hours (€5-€10), Kaunas ~1.25-1.75 hours (€4-€8). Local and regional buses provide good coverage; purchase tickets from operators’ websites, station kiosks or on board where allowed.
How to Get Around Panevėžys
Getting around Panevėžys is easiest by intercity bus for arrivals and by local bus, bike or on foot for short trips inside town. Buses offer the best combination of frequency and price for intercity travel, while walking and cycling work well for exploring the compact city centre.
- Intercity Bus (Kautra & other carriers) (€4-€12) - Intercity coaches are the most frequent and flexible way to reach and leave Panevėžys. Buses run several times daily to Vilnius, Kaunas and other Lithuanian cities; travel times are typically shorter than by rail and schedules are easy to check and book online. Buses often have luggage space and onboard Wi‑Fi on newer coaches. For best fares buy tickets in advance, especially at weekends or holidays.
- Train (LTG Link) (€4-€9) - Panevėžys station is on Lithuania's regional rail network operated by LTG Link. Trains offer a comfortable ride with more legroom than buses and are a good option if the timetable matches your plans. Service frequency can be lower than buses, so check the LTG Link timetable in advance; connections are convenient for travellers coming from Vilnius or Šiauliai.
- Local buses (€0.80-€1.50) - Panevėžys has a local bus network that covers the suburbs and connects to the main bus and rail stations. Stops and routes are concentrated around the centre and shopping areas; services are frequent in daytime but thin out late at night. Buy single tickets from the driver or use any local e-ticketing options if available; keep small change handy if paying on board.
- Taxi / Ride-hailing (Bolt and local taxis) (€3-€20) - Taxis and ride-hailing services such as Bolt operate in Panevėžys and are useful for door-to-door trips, early-morning connections or when carrying heavy luggage. Prices are higher than buses/trains but convenient for short hops around town or to the stations-expect meter-start fares plus distance/time charges. Always confirm an approximate fare in advance for longer intercity rides, or use the app estimate.
- Bicycle & bike rental (€2-€7 per hour) - Panevėžys is reasonably compact and bike-friendly in many parts - cycling is a pleasant way to cover short to medium distances, especially along promenades and parkways. Short-term bike rentals or private rental shops can be found in the city; use a helmet and watch for separate cycle lanes where present. Biking is faster than buses for some inner-city trips and gives a good feel for the city.
- Walking - The city centre is compact and very walkable; most attractions, shops and cafés in central Panevėžys are within easy walking distance of each other. Walking is the best way to explore the riverfront, cultural sites and parks at a relaxed pace. Combine walking with a short local-bus trip or bike rental for farther-flung neighbourhoods.

Shopping in Panevėžys #
Panevėžys offers straightforward shopping: practical malls, a lively market and shops along the main avenues. The Babilonas shopping and entertainment centre is a local hub; the central market is where farmers sell cheeses, meats and honey. For handcrafted textiles and regional souvenirs, check small boutiques in the city centre.
